In this episode of Mission Activated, host Aveline Clarke sits down with Dayana Brooke, a trailblazer in sustainable travel, to explore what it truly means to live on mission. Dayana shares her inspiring journey, from her childhood connection to nature to founding The Sustainable Traveler and becoming an advocate for meaningful impact in business and life. Gain insights on overcoming challenges, aligning values with work, and the power of service-driven leadership. This conversation is for anyone seeking purpose, authenticity, and positive change.

Here's some information about our guest:
Dayana Brooke, Founder and Sustainability Expert
Dayana is a 'sustainability powerhouse' with a Master's degree in the field. She has over twenty years of experience in travel management and is now a sustainability consultant, academic tutor, and mentor. She loves providing strategic and innovative insights to initiate sustainability and drive real change.
Dayana is the go-to sustainability expert for travel, tourism and business, regularly featured for judging sustainability categories, contributions to publications, and podcasts and speaking at events. Her passion for sustainability inspires others to align their values with their work and lives.
Dayana loves being a parent to her two children and spending time in nature hiking, camping and tiny homes. She is dedicated to contributing to our sustainable future and is always grateful to share her journey and insights.
